Dictionary data structure in java
WebJava - The Dictionary Class. Dictionary is an abstract class that represents a key/value storage repository and operates much like Map. Given a key and value, you can store … WebJun 17, 2024 · Dictionary is an abstract class representing a key/value storage repository that operates like Map. You can store the value in a Dictionary object and once it is stored, you can retrieve it by using its key. Declaration: public abstract class Dictionary extends Object Constructor: Dictionary () constructor Methods of util.Dictionary Class
Dictionary data structure in java
Did you know?
WebJan 16, 2024 · Dictionary Operations in Data Structure Data Structure Analysis of Algorithms Algorithms A dictionary is defined as a general-purpose data structure for storing a group of objects. A dictionary is associated with a set of keys and each key has a single associated value. WebThe dictionary problemis the classic problem of designing efficient data structuresthat implement associative arrays.[2] The two major solutions to the dictionary problem are hash tablesand search trees.
WebFeb 26, 2024 · For a dictionary and spell checker, a commonly used data structure is a trie (also known as a prefix tree). A trie is a tree-like data structure that stores a set of … WebMay 15, 2024 · Hashtable is the oldest implementation of a hash table data structure in Java. The HashMap is the second implementation, which was introduced in JDK 1.2. ... When to Use Hashtable. Let's say we have a dictionary, where each word has its definition. Also, we need to get, insert and remove words from the dictionary quickly.
WebWhat is a Data Structure in Java? The term data structure refers to a data collection with well-defined operations and behavior or properties. A data structure is a unique way of … WebClosed 10 years ago. I am trying to implement a dictionary (as in the physical book). I have a list of words and their meanings. What data structure / type does Java provide to store …
WebMay 4, 2014 · If Dictionary implemented the Set interface, you could use the built-in intersection method to do the lookups for you. private Set suggest (String input) { return makeAlternates (input).retainAll (dict); } input.equals ("") is better expressed as input.isEmpty ().
Webimport java.util.*; public class EmptyCheckExample. public static void main (String args []) //creating a dictionary. Dictionary dict = new Hashtable (); //adding values in the … literally botWebQuestion: Java Data Structure and Algorithm. Lab 16 Dictionary Client Goal In this lab you will use a dictionary in an animated application to highlight words that could be … importance of gad data baseWebJava Trie Implementation. As we know, in the tree the pointers to the children elements are usually implemented with a left and right variable, because the maximum fan-out is fixed at two. In a trie indexing an alphabet of 26 letters, each node has 26 possible children and, therefore, 26 possible pointers. Each node thus features an array of 26 ... importance of fur tradeWebJan 4, 2024 · 2 Answers Sorted by: 1 You can use a default Map collection with Stream API. So lets imagine you have a map: Map = ...; Now, using the Stream API, you can iterate through the map and filter existing keys (or values) and the collect results on a … importance of gamaba awardimportance of full body harnessWebFeb 20, 2024 · Definition: A trie (derived from retrieval) is a multiway tree data structure used for storing strings over an alphabet. It is used to store a large amount of strings. The pattern matching can be done efficiently … literally blindWebMar 18, 2024 · LinkedList is a linear data structure that consists of nodes holding a data field and a reference to another node. For more LinkedList features and capabilities, have a look at this article here. Let's present the average estimate of time we need to perform some basic operations: add () – appends an element to the end of the list. importance of gadgets